RACE 1 – GLENROY CHAFF – OATEN, WHEATEN & LUCERNE CHAFF 3YO FILLIES PACE (1780MS)
SWEETEST THING was a late withdrawal from this event at 4.05pm due to having a virus.
THE HOPE DIAMOND (D. Egerton-Green) – Raced roughly at the winning post shortly after the start, contacted and dislodged a marker peg which DIAMOND DANCE NZ (M. Miller) jumped and raced roughly. A warning was issued in respect to the racing manners of THE HOPE DIAMOND.
When questioned as to why he elected to race without a trail, Trainer/Driver G. Johnson (YANKEEDELIGHT NZ) stated that in its previous runs with a trail the filly had been disappointing therefore he remained in the one out line. Further he was again disappointed with the run in this race. Trainer/Driver G. Johnson was advised he should be mindful of the work he asks the filly to do in future runs.
RACE 2 – GLENROY CHAFF – SMALL SQUARES DIV.2 PACE (1780MS)
CRACKA TINNY (K. Symington) and OUR SURROGATE (M. Miller) under pre-race Veterinary examinations as they had raced on Friday night at Narrogin, both pacers were passed fit to race.
General: The reinspersons licence of K. Symington (CRACKA TINNY) was suspended for 10 days after he had pleaded guilty to a charge of careless driving under R163(1)(a)(iii) for causing interference when shifting off the marker in the back straight on the final occasion and contacting the near foreleg of THE MONIES ON (S. Suvaljko) which paced roughly as a result. Steward in assessing penalty took into account the nature of the interference, previous driving record and his guilty plea. Mr Symington will begin his suspension from midnight tonight being 23 July 2022 ending midnight 2 August 2022.
